.SectionHeading_headingLight__SU5_k{font-size:1.5rem;font-weight:600;color:var(--rv-primary)}.SectionHeading_headingDark__KUc_4{font-size:1.5rem;font-weight:600;color:var(--rv-white)}.SectionHeading_titleLight__w4Jde{font-size:2.6rem;font-weight:700;color:var(--rv-primary)}.SectionHeading_titleDark__SsMq8{font-size:2.6rem;font-weight:700;color:var(--rv-white)}.service_area{padding-top:100px;padding-bottom:70px}#goals .card{height:250px}.container .card{min-height:92%!important}.shadow{box-shadow:0 .5rem 1rem rgba(0,0,0,.15)!important;box-shadow:8px 8px 5px grey;border-radius:5px}.card{position:relative;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;min-width:0;word-wrap:break-word;background-color:#fff;background-clip:border-box;border:1px solid rgba(0,0,0,.125);border-radius:.25rem}.cardimg{width:35%;display:block;margin:25px auto 0}.card1{background:linear-gradient(110deg,#c8d8e4 60%,#e4fdf7)!important}.shadow h3{font-size:20px;font-weight:500;padding-top:25px;color:#ab2a24}.card1:hover{transform:scale(.9);box-shadow:5px 5px 30px 15px rgba(0,0,0,.25),-5px -5px 30px 15px rgba(0,0,0,.22)}.ContactUs_section__ocSxf{background-color:#eff6ff;padding:4rem .75rem}.ContactUs_container__bmepy{max-width:1280px;margin:0 auto}.ContactUs_title__j5Gq2{font-weight:700;text-align:center;color:var(--rv-primary);margin-bottom:4rem;font-size:2.6rem}.ContactUs_grid__Wr43_{display:grid;grid-template-columns:1fr;gap:2rem;text-align:center}@media (min-width:768px){.ContactUs_grid__Wr43_{grid-template-columns:repeat(2,1fr);text-align:left}}@media (min-width:1024px){.ContactUs_grid__Wr43_{grid-template-columns:repeat(4,1fr)}}.ContactUs_item__dgFRt{display:flex;flex-direction:column;align-items:center;padding:0 20px 0 0;border-right:1px solid #d1d5db}.ContactUs_icon__Sd82g{color:#1e3a8a;font-size:1.5rem;margin-bottom:.75rem}.ContactUs_heading__TmvmP{font-weight:700;color:var(--rv-primary);margin-bottom:.5rem;font-size:13px}.ContactUs_text__Qpc7n{color:#374151;line-height:1.6;text-align:center}.ContactUs_btn__DMZZi{background-color:var(--rv-primary);color:#fff;padding:.5rem 1rem;border-radius:.375rem;cursor:pointer;transition:background-color .3s ease;margin-bottom:1rem}.ContactUs_btn__DMZZi:hover{background-color:#1e40af}.ContactUs_social__bDova{display:flex;gap:1.5rem;margin-top:.75rem}.ContactUs_qrImage__8id50{width:8rem;height:8rem;margin-bottom:.5rem}.ContactUs_qrLink__D_dK8{font-size:.875rem;color:#dc2626}